We support a wide portfolio of standard RF coaxial connector families to match almost any interface: SMA, RP-SMA, SMB, SMC, MCX, MMCX, BNC, TNC, N-Type, UHF (PL-259 / SO-239), F-Type, QMA, QN, 7/16 DIN, 4.3-10, BMA and other common laboratory, telecom, broadcast, and instrumentation connector styles. Straight, right-angle, bulkhead, and panel-mount options are available, with male or female interfaces as required by your system design.
Each connector is carefully matched with compatible coaxial cable types and termination methods (crimp, clamp, or solder) to ensure mechanical robustness and consistent electrical performance across the operating frequency range. Strain relief and appropriate boot options can be added for field use or repetitive flexing.
Our assemblies use standard RG-series coaxial cables widely recognized in the RF industry. Typical 50 Ω options include RG-174, RG-178, RG-188, RG-196, RG-213, RG-214, RG-223, RG-316, RG-58, and RG-8 style cables for radio, test, and data applications. For 75 Ω systems, we offer RG-59, RG-6, RG-11 and related video and broadcast grades. Cables are selected to balance attenuation, flexibility, and environmental performance for indoor labs or outdoor installations.
To simplify design and installation, each assembly can be ordered in a range of practical length options. Standard lengths include 0.3 m, 0.5 m, 1 m, 1.5 m, 2 m, 3 m, 5 m, 10 m, and 15 m, with the flexibility to specify custom lengths where your project demands precise routing or phase matching. All lengths are cut, prepared, and terminated with tight tolerances to support repeatable RF behavior.
